区块链的本质与应用: 解密这一密码技术的未来
区块链技术自2008年比特币白皮书发布以来,逐渐成为数字时代的重要基础设施。它作为一种分布式账本技术,不仅在金融领域引发了革命,还推动了其他各个行业的创新和变革。然而,对于普通人来说,区块链的概念可能仍然模糊。那么,区块链究竟是什么?它为何如此重要?接下来,我们将深入探讨这一密码技术的本质及应用。
## 区块链的工作原理 ### 数据结构与区块链区块链是一种以链式结构存储数据的技术,每个区块包含一组记录,并通过加密方式与前一个区块相连。这种结构保证了数据的不可篡改性,因为一旦区块被记录在链上,修改任何已存在数据都需要重新计算后续区块的哈希值,且必须获得网络中大多数节点的同意。
### 共识机制共识机制是区块链网络中多个参与节点达成一致的方式。常见的共识机制有工作量证明(PoW)和权益证明(PoS)。工作量证明要求节点通过解决复杂的数学问题来获得记账权,而权益证明则依据节点持有的虚拟货币数量或时长作为记账权的依据。这些机制的不同影响了区块链的速度和安全性。
### 加密算法加密算法在区块链中起到保护数据安全和确保交易安全的作用。每个区块通过使用加密哈希函数,将区块内的数据转换为一串固定长度的字符串,以确保其存储的数据的完整性。常用的加密算法包括SHA-256和RIPEMD-160等。
## 区块链的类型 ### 公有链、私有链和联盟链的区别根据参与者的不同,区块链可以分为公有链、私有链和联盟链。公有链是任何人都可以参与和查看的网络,典型的如比特币。私有链则是在特定组织内运行,参与者通常是经过许可的,适用于企业的内部应用。联盟链则是由多个组织共同维护的网络,既具有公私链的特色,又能提高数据处理的效率和安全性。
### 各自的应用场景公有链适合数字货币和去中心化应用,私有链则适合于可以控制数据的企业内部管理,而联盟链则适合于多个机构之间的数据交流与协作。这些区块链类型根据不同需求被广泛应用于各个行业。
## 区块链的主要应用领域 ### 金融与数字货币金融业是区块链技术最早受到影响的行业之一。数字货币如比特币、以太坊通过区块链的去中心化特性,不仅提供了一种新的价值交换方式,还解决了传统金融体系中的信任问题。此外,区块链还被应用于跨境支付、证券交易等领域,极大提高了交易效率。
### 供应链管理在供应链管理中,区块链能够提高透明度和追溯性。所有交易信息均可在区块链上实时记录,相关方可以随时查阅,减少了信息不对称带来的纠纷。此外,区块链还可以实现对产品的溯源,保证食品安全和产品质量。
### 医疗健康区块链在医疗健康领域的应用也在逐步扩大,通过对患者数据的去中心化存储,可以防止患者信息被篡改,同时提高了数据共享的安全性。同时,不同医疗机构之间可以通过区块链共享患者的医疗历史,提高治疗的效率与质量。
### 智能合约智能合约是自动执行合约条款的计算机程序,利用区块链的不可篡改性和透明性,能够在交易达成后自动执行合同条款。智能合约极大地降低了信任成本,已被广泛应用于众多领域,包括法律、房地产等。
## 区块链面临的挑战 ### 扩展性问题尽管区块链技术具有巨大的潜力,但其扩展性问题仍然存在。以比特币为例,由于每个区块的大小和交易确认时间的限制,在交易量增加时,网络可能出现拥堵,导致高额的交易费用和较慢的确认时间,因此在扩展性上的改善显得尤为重要。
### 能源消耗与环保区块链特别是基于工作量证明机制的公有链,其挖矿过程需要消耗大量的电力,已经引起了全球对环保的关注。许多专家和开发者开始探讨更加环保和可持续的共识机制,例如权益证明,旨在解决这一问题。
### 监管与法律区块链的去中心化特性使得其监管成为一个复杂的难题。在一些国家,数字货币及其交易仍未受到严格监管,这可能导致骗局和欺诈。而在其他地区,监管政策尚未完全适应区块链的发展。因此,如何在保持创新的同时实现有效的监管,是一个亟待解决的挑战。
## 未来展望 ### 区块链技术的演进未来区块链技术仍将持续演进,增加更多的应用场景。随着技术的成熟和应用的深入,新的共识机制和协议可能会涌现,以解决当前的不足。同时,跨链技术的进步将使不同区块链之间的数据交换更加容易,提高区块链的整体效率。
### 可能的市场前景随着越来越多的企业和行业开始布局区块链,预计市场上将涌现出更多基于区块链的创新产品与服务,推动经济的数字化转型。未来,区块链将在金融、医疗、供应链等行业中发挥更加重要的作用。
## 结论区块链是一项具有颠覆性潜力的技术,它不仅改变了金融世界,也为其他行业的飞速发展提供了新动力。尽管面临一些挑战,但随着技术的不断发展和成熟,未来区块链将在社会经济发展的各个方面扮演着越来越重要的角色。作为个人,我们应积极学习和了解这一技术,迎接未来数字经济的挑战与机遇。
--- ## 相关问题 ### 区块链技术是如何保证数据的安全性和透明性的? ### 区块链与比特币的关系是什么? ### 区块链在物流行业具体有哪些成功案例? ### 如何评估一个新兴的区块链项目的潜力? ### 区块链可能会对传统商业模式产生什么样的冲击? ### 在学习和投资区块链时,应该注意哪些风险? --- ### 区块链技术是如何保证数据的安全性和透明性的?数据安全性的保证
区块链技术通过多重加密、分布式存储等手段确保数据不会被恶意篡改或删除。每个区块内存储哈希值,且区块之间通过哈希链接,使得一旦数据在链上被记录,即可实现不可更改。
透明性的确保
由于区块链是公开的分布式账本,所有参与者均可以查看区块链上的信息。在私有链中,尽管访问受限,但参与者仍然可以确保数据的真实和一致性,从而有效减少信任成本。
### 区块链与比特币的关系是什么?比特币的基础
比特币是第一种应用区块链技术的加密货币,其核心是区块链。比特币的每一笔交易都被记录在区块链上,通过去中心化的网络保证了交易的安全。
扩展与影响
比特币的成功引发了众多其他加密货币的诞生,进而推动了区块链技术在其它领域的应用,如智能合约和供应链管理等。
### 区块链在物流行业具体有哪些成功案例?透明度提升
通过区块链,物流公司能实时追踪货物流向,提高供应链的透明度。比如,某知名物流公司通过区块链实现了货物从生产到消费全链条的信息追踪,显著提升了履约效率。
降低伪造风险
一些品牌利用区块链验证产品来源,消费者可以通过扫描商品上的二维码,看到产品整个供应链的记录,从而有效避免伪造商品的风险。
### 如何评估一个新兴的区块链项目的潜力?技术实用性
首先,需要评估项目的所解决的问题和应用场景。技术是否革新、是否具备实际使用价值是最为关键的。
团队背景与资金情况
团队的经验、技术背景及筹资状况也至关重要,这将直接影响项目的实施与管理能力。
### 区块链可能会对传统商业模式产生什么样的冲击?降低信任成本
区块链通过去中心化的特性,减少了对中介机构的依赖,降低了信任成本。这将改变许多传统行业在信誉建立和交易过程中的运作方式。
新商业模式的出现
区块链推动了以数据为基础的新商业模型,如共享经济、代币经济等新模式不断涌现,传统行业需要适应这种变革。
### 在学习和投资区块链时,应该注意哪些风险?技术风险
区块链技术仍在不断发展,某些技术解决方案尚未得到广泛验证,技术风险不可忽视。这需要投资者具备一定的技术敏感性。
市场风险
区块链项目的市场需求变化快速,投资者需具备股票市场和数字货币市场的动态洞察能力,一旦市场方向出现不确定性,有可能造成资金损失。